What does a personal assistant manager do?

A Personal Assistant Manager oversees and coordinates the activities of personal assistants, ensuring that tasks and schedules are managed efficiently for executives or individuals. They are responsible for delegating assignments, managing calendars, handling confidential information, and improving workflow processes. This role often includes supervising a team, addressing administrative challenges, and serving as a point of contact between the employer and staff. Strong organizational, communication, and multitasking skills are essential for success in this position.

What are the most common challenges faced by a personal assistant manager, and how can they be effectively managed?

Personal Assistant Managers often face challenges balancing the diverse needs of executives and managing shifting priorities throughout the day. Time management and adaptability are essential, as last-minute requests and schedule changes are frequent. Building strong communication skills and establishing clear processes for task tracking can help manage workload efficiently. Regular check-ins with both executives and team members also ensure alignment and reduce misunderstandings, fostering a smoother workflow.

Our client, a confidential UHNWI is seeking an experienced Personal Assistant to support her daily needs.


Location: Beverly Hills, CA | Onsite 5x per week

Compensation: $100,000–$140,000 Base + Benefits

The Opportunity

A private high net worth individual is seeking an exceptional Personal Assistant to provide comprehensive day to day support from their Beverly Hills residence. This is a highly trusted position for someone who is polished, proactive, exceptionally organized, and comfortable managing the many moving pieces of a busy personal and professional life.

The ideal candidate is a natural problem solver who anticipates needs before they arise, exercises excellent judgment, and understands the discretion required when working within a private household. This individual should enjoy creating order, keeping schedules and priorities on track, and handling everything from everyday logistics to last minute requests with professionalism and ease.

This position is onsite in Beverly Hills and requires flexibility outside of traditional business hours as needed.

What You'll Do

Calendar & Scheduling

  • Manage a dynamic personal calendar, appointments, reservations, meetings, social engagements, and household commitments.
  • Coordinate schedules across family members, household staff, professional contacts, vendors, and outside parties.
  • Anticipate scheduling conflicts and proactively adjust priorities to keep the principal’s day running smoothly.
  • Provide reminders, daily itineraries, and relevant information in advance of appointments and commitments.

Travel & Lifestyle Management

  • Coordinate domestic and international travel, including flights, hotels, ground transportation, dining reservations, activities, and detailed itineraries.
  • Manage last minute travel changes and ensure all logistics are handled seamlessly.
  • Research and coordinate restaurants, events, entertainment, appointments, gifting, and other personal requests.
  • Maintain awareness of preferences and important details to provide highly personalized support.

Personal & Household Support

  • Serve as a primary point of contact for personal matters and help manage the principal’s day to day priorities.
  • Coordinate household vendors, service providers, maintenance appointments, deliveries, and other residential needs.
  • Partner closely with household staff and outside professionals to ensure projects and requests are completed efficiently.
  • Manage personal shopping, returns, gifting, errands, and special requests.
  • Track household and personal projects from initiation through completion.
  • Assist with event planning, dinners, celebrations, and guest arrangements as needed.

Administrative & Financial Coordination

  • Manage personal correspondence, paperwork, memberships, subscriptions, renewals, and important records.
  • Track receipts, invoices, expenses, reimbursements, and household purchases.
  • Liaise with accountants, business managers, attorneys, insurance professionals, and other advisors when appropriate.
  • Maintain organized digital and physical files while handling sensitive information with complete confidentiality.
